Wind RECs (Renewable Energy Credits) Explained

By: CarbonCred

Wind RECs (Renewable Energy Credits) are a specific type of REC that represents the environmental attributes of electricity generated from wind energy sources. Similar to Solar RECs, wind RECs are part of a market mechanism designed to encourage the use of clean and renewable energy by providing a way to track and trade the environmental benefits associated with wind power.

Here's a breakdown of how Wind RECs generally work:

Wind Energy Generation: When a wind power facility generates electricity using wind turbines, it produces both the electricity itself and the associated environmental benefits, such as the reduction of greenhouse gas emissions.

Separation of Environmental Attributes: Wind RECs separate the environmental attributes from the physical electricity generated by the wind facility. This separation enables the independent trading or selling of the environmental benefits.

Certification and Tracking: Each Wind REC is a unique certificate that is certified and tracked to verify that a specific amount of electricity was generated from wind sources.

Market Transactions: Wind RECs can be bought and sold on the open market. Entities, such as businesses or utilities, may purchase these certificates to claim the environmental benefits associated with wind energy, even if they are not directly using the wind-generated electricity.

Environmental Claims: Purchasers of Wind RECs can use these certificates to make environmental claims, asserting that a certain percentage or amount of their electricity consumption is offset by wind energy.

Wind RECs play a role in supporting the growth of wind energy projects by providing an additional revenue stream for wind energy producers. They also allow entities to make credible claims about the environmental sustainability of their energy consumption, contributing to the overall promotion of renewable energy sources. The market for Wind RECs helps drive demand for wind energy and encourages investment in wind projects.
